Forumstdout in Variable umleiten
Martin Zeller – Dienstag, 01. November 2005 02:44 Uhr

Hi,
ich möchte z.B. die Ausgabe vom Kommando
“grep -i error /var/log/messages | wc -l”
direkt in die Variable “ERRORS” schreiben.

Geht das ohne das ich den Wert in einer Temporären-Datei zwischen
speichern muß oder gibt es da schon eine standart Variable.

Martin

1 Antwort
Kurt Pfeifle – Dienstag, 01. November 2005 04:54 Uhr

ERRORS=$(grep -i error /var/log/messages | wc -l)
echo $ERRORS

Mag sein, Du brauchst eine dieser Varianten:
export ERRORS=$(sudo grep -i error /var/log/messages | wc -l)
export ERRORS=$(grep -i error /var/log/messages | wc -l)

Martin Zeller – Dienstag, 01. November 2005 13:48 Uhr

Hi,
dank dir.

Martin